#63d6f6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63d6f6 is composed of 38.8% red, 83.9%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.8% cyan, 13%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 193.1 degrees, a saturation of 89.1% and a lightness of 67.6%. #63d6f6 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#00aded.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#63d6f6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63d6f6 has RGB values of R:99, G:214, B:246 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.13,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 6543094.
